Recognizing Legal Legal Right



Comprehending your legal rights is important when navigating the complexities of the lawful system. Recognizing what you're entitled to under the legislation can dramatically influence the result of your situation. You're not just a bystander in your lawful fights; you're an active participant with legal rights that protect you.

First of all, you deserve to continue to be quiet. This isn't just a line in movies; it's your shield versus self-incrimination. Whatever you state can indeed be used versus you, so recognizing the power of silence is important.

You additionally have the right to be represented by an attorney. Whether you work with one or have actually one selected, legal representation is your basic right. It ensures you have an expert to navigate the legal details and supporter in your place.

Additionally, you're entitled to a fair trial. This means being attempted in a competent court, by a neutral court, and without unnecessary delay. You additionally can face witnesses versus you, which permits your defense to cross-examine the prosecution's witnesses and challenge their testimony.

Acknowledging these civil liberties empowers you to take an energetic function in your defense and assists protect your flexibility and future.

Methods in Protection



Why should you recognize the most effective protection approaches? As you navigate the intricacies of a criminal case, recognizing various defense tactics can considerably affect the end result. Your lawyer's strategy to your defense might vary based upon the evidence, the nature of the charges, and neighborhood laws. Right here's what you ought to learn about crafting the defense approach.

Firstly, identifying disparities or errors in the prosecution's proof is vital. Your lawyer will certainly inspect every detail, searching for gaps that can be made use of to your advantage. They could also challenge the admissibility of evidence if it was improperly acquired, thereby deteriorating the prosecution's instance.



Secondly, think about the alibi defense. If you weren't at the scene of the criminal activity, proof of your whereabouts could be key. This involves event legitimate witnesses or concrete evidence to sustain your claim of being somewhere else.

Furthermore, self-defense is another strategy, appropriate if you're charged of a fierce criminal offense and you believe you were protecting on your own. Showing that you 'd a practical idea of brewing injury and that your response was proportionate can be efficient.

Trial Preparation and Representation



After discovering protection strategies, it is very important to concentrate on just how your lawyer will certainly plan for test and represent you in court. Your legal representative's duty changes considerably as they relocate from planning to activity.

First, they'll collect and evaluate all evidence, ensuring they recognize the situation completely. This consists of depositions, witness statements, and any kind of physical proof that may influence your test.

Next, your attorney will establish an engaging narrative. They'll craft a story that lines up with the evidence however also humanizes you to the jury. This story is critical; it's the foundation of your defense, made to reverberate with jurors' feelings and logic.

Mock trials may be carried out to refine debates and prepare for prosecution strategies. Your attorney will certainly also determine whether you need to indicate, which can be a crucial decision in your case.

During the actual test, expect your attorney to be assertive. They'll test variances in the prosecution's evidence and cross-examine witnesses to highlight uncertainties regarding their integrity or reliability.
